Based on 168 recent sales, the median property price is £479,000 (about £540 per square foot) in Blackfen & Lamorbey area, with individual transactions ranging from £212,000 up to £1,200,000.
| Type | Sales | Median | £/sq ft |
|---|---|---|---|
| Detached | 11 | £782,000 | £549 |
| Semi-Detached | 68 | £535,000 | £547 |
| Terraced | 64 | £467,250 | £539 |
| Flats | 25 | £311,350 | £504 |

Postcode DA15 8NB is located in a major urban area, within the Blackfen & Lamorbey ward of Bexley in the London region, and forms part of the Lamorbey area. It has low de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 38.4 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 70% below the London average of 130 per 1,000. The average income per household in Lamorbey is £88,153 per year. The nearest station is Sidcup, about 0.8 miles away. There are 10 primary and 5 secondary schools in the area. There are 4 parks nearby, the closest medium park is Hollyoak Wood Park.
Lamorbey has a low level of deprivation, ranked at position 26,845 out of 32,844 areas in the United Kingdom, placing it within the bottom 18% least deprived areas in England.
Lamorbey has a very low crime rate, with approximately 38.4 reported incidents per 1,000 population each year.
Approximately 2.2% of homes on this street are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. Across the surrounding area, around 1.6% of dwellings are socially rented.
The average income per household in Lamorbey is £88,153 per year.
No significant noise sources from railways or roads near DA15 8NB.
Lamorbey near DA15 8NB has low flood risk (between 0.1% and 1% chance of a flood each year) from rivers and sea.
